- July 1, 2024, marks the beginning of an important event in India-Thailand relations. The Maitree Exercise, a joint military exercise between the Indian Army and the Royal Thai Army, kicks off at Fort Vachiraprakan in Tak Province, Thailand. This two-week exercise, running until July 15, 2024, is a significant step in strengthening military ties between the two nations.
- Started in 2006
- Conducted regularly between Indian and Thai armies
- Last held in September 2019 in Meghalaya, India
The Maitree Exercise aims to:
- Boost military cooperation between India and Thailand
- Improve skills in counter-insurgency and counter-terrorism operations
- Enhance joint planning and tactical drills
- Promote physical fitness among troops
